Skip to main content
Skip table of contents

Создание стрима

Создание стрима для аналитики.

POST /api/streams/?format=json
Body
json
JSON
{
    "Collections": [
        "7318bbe8-1090-11ec-a9fc-addec8dfe22c"
    ],
    "CaseType": "face-recognition",
    "CameraGroupUid": "3625bbe8-1090-11ec-a9fc-addec8dfe22c",
    "Source": {
        "Uid": "ca64108f-bcd1-431e-8e5a-07862d0976f3",
        "Url": "rtsp://testvmsms3.<vms>.video:4554/live/d1d97b55-0564-4da6-be9f-dc2d079b8823/?token=lHHNFr0E-laDJb7o0lu5_V7VUnJlCfTtsQit1EWvLxOcWvLxOc7FiSQ9_p2ptR5GKF4rvh7UX3EB1FTthG3oR1yvDMq0-70_cBGs-IiKwLoIKUvw_syjisCI_FhPDw2XHbNRV9aql4AeO5HyUeXtd-VpLiTw~~",
        "Output": {
            "Encoding": "none",
            "FPS": 5
        }
    },
    "Pipeline": {
        "ConfigPath": "....",
        "Events": {
            "FrequencyMs": 200
        },
        "Detector": {
            "Threshold": 0.5
        },
        "Watcher": {
            "ObjectMax": [
                400,
                400
            ],
            "MaxCountObject": 2,
            "MaxTrackObject": 8,
            "FullFrameFrequency": 5
        },
        "Fences": [],
        "Areas": []
    }
}
Collectionsrequired
array
Массив идентификаторов коллекций, которые, в случае необходимости, будут применяться при обработке событий данного стрима
CaseTyperequired
string
Тип аналитики
Pipelinerequired
json
Конфигурация потока с указанием необходимых параметров для работы аналитики
CameraGroupUidrequired
uid
Идентификатор группы камер, по которому несколько стримов объединяются в одну группу
Source.Uidrequired
uid
Идентификатор потока
Source.Urlrequired
string
Url для получения потока
Response
200
Возвращает JSON объект с идентификатором созданного стрима
JSON
{
                 "stream_uid": "f5fdc046-10b1-11ec-a9fc-addec8dfe22c"
            }
JavaScript errors detected

Please note, these errors can depend on your browser setup.

If this problem persists, please contact our support.